Video Channel + Reward Coin is a mobile app which run under Android platform that used for your own video application, and support from Android 5.0 and higher. With powerful and Responsive Admin Panel can manage unlimited category and sub category and publish unlimited videos. You can select your favorite player from admin panel like: ExoPlayer, JzPlayer, YouTube Player, Vimeo Player and WebView Player. This application created by Android Studio for client side and then PHP MySQLi (Codeigniter) for Admin side. Run under Android platform which is the most popular operating system in the world. Using this application you can save your money and time in creating application for your own video app..
Live Preview
Download Android Demo: http://videochannel.inw24.com/dl/videochannel.apk
Admin Panel Demo: http://videochannel.inw24.com/dashboard
Username: demoadmin
Password: 123456789
Admin Part Features
Publish unlimited Video & Music
Multi level user role (super admin, admin, employee, regular and VIP user)
Determine access permission to each user role
Unlimited category, sub category and sub sub category…
Assign specific video or music to Regular or VIP user
Admin can approve or reject video or music that submitted by VIP users
Multi player (ExoPlayer, JzPlayer, WebView Player, YouTube, Vimeo, HLS ExoPlayer (streaming m3u8), Native Player)
Enable cache for WebView player to load faster
User list, along with search, editing, and management tasks
Admin can block user accounts
User activities
View, approve, or delete user rate / review
Manage app releases
Manage app pages
Images slider
Assign to open specific video or music on click on image slider
OneSignal push notification (send via Admin Panel)
Sending push notification to all or specific user
Manage maintenance mode
Google AdMob (enable/disable from Admin Panel)
Hide Google AdMob for specific user
Google Firebase analytics
Reward coin configuration
Enable / Disable reward coin
Withdrawal coin as a cash configuration
Send email configuration
API key configuration
RTL mode (right to left)
UTF-8 support
Multi languages support
Google reCAPTCHA to increase security
Captcha library to increase security
Prevent XSS attack
CSRF protection is enabled
Form validation
Email verification
RestFUL API
Full user manual
User Part Features
Multi slider splash screen
User registeration and login
User dashboard
Reward coins by writing a review
Reward coins by watching video & listen to music
Reward coins by referring your friend
Withdrawal coin as a cash via PayPal, BitCoin, WebMoney, Offline Bank and…
Users can delete their account under GDPR law
User can write a review on videos and musics
User can rates on videos and musics
User can hide AdMob with coins rewarded
User can upgrades account to VIP
VIP user can access to all videos and musics
VIP user can publish new videos and musics (requires admin confirmation to publish)
Bookmarks, share and search
Load more supports at videos and musics list
Load more supports at reviews page
RTL mode (right to left)
UTF-8 support
Multi languages support
Security minifyEnabled
R8, The New Code Shrinker From Google is Enabled
System Requirements
Linux Web Hosting
PHP Version: 7.2 , 7.3, 7.4
PHP Extensions: Curl with SSL, GD2 Image Library, JSON Support, MBString, Iconv, OpenSSL, Mcrypt, PDO, PDO_Mysql, Mysqlnd, allow_url_fopen, SourceGuardian, XML, Fileinfo, Intl
MySQL 5.5.x / MariaDB 10.x.x or newer
Android Studio Electric Eel 2022.1.1 Patch 1 or newer
Be Aware
This item required intermediate knowledge of server & android application compilation. If you don’t know what & how this item is working, you have someone with you who is technical enough to understand all this things. Though you can ask our support for installation service but this service costs you.
We are NOT providing support for learning to customize or installation. When committing a purchase you agree to rely on the User Manual we provide with the project and eventually resolve issues on your own.
Users are responsible for publishing the application on Google Play or other markets. The author makes no commitment to approve or disapprove the application on Google Play or other markets.
Installation & Customization
Rate Application
When you are purchasing this app, don’t forget to give a 5 star rate if you think this app is useful for you. This will make us more effort to improve the application in future releases.
Regular or Extended License
By following Envato License Type, you must use Extended License if:
Publish your app as a PAID app.
Your App is In-App Purchase (mean your user able to buy some feature).
Sell your app on Auction Markets.
Both Regular & Extended license are allowed to be installed on One Domain. The main difference between these licenses is that under the Regular License, your end product (incorporating the item you’ve purchased) is distributed free of charge, whereas under the Extended License your end product may be sold or otherwise limited to paying customers.
For more information visit: https://codecanyon.net/licenses/standard?license=extended
Change Log
Version 1.6.0 – February 08th, 2023
– Compatible with Android version 13
– Update Android Studio to Electric Eel 2022.1.1 Patch 1
– Update SDK to the latest version.
– Update AdMob to the latest version.
– Update OneSignal to the latest version.
– Update Firebase to the latest version.
– Update gradle to the latest version.
– Update dependencies to the latest version.
– Fix a few minor bugs.
Version 1.5.0 – January 30th, 2022
– Update AdMob to the latest version and rewrite the codes.
– Update OneSignal to the latest version and rewrite the codes.
– Update Firebase to the latest version.
– Update gradle to the latest version.
– Update dependencies to the latest version.
– Update to Android Studio Bumblebee 2021.1.1
– Improve performence and fix a few minor bugs.
Version 1.4.0 – January 05th, 2021
– Update project to the latest Android Studio.
– Update gradle to the latest version.
– Update dependencies to the latest version.
– Improved back-end security.
– Improved performance and fixed a few minor bugs.
Version 1.3.0 – June 04th, 2020
– Send big image via push notification from admin panel.
– Users can update their profile information and image from both Android & Web dashboard.
– Compatibility codes to the latest Android Studio.
– Upgrade to the latest Android Studio.
– Upgrade gradle to the latest version.
– Upgrade dependencies to the latest version.
– Fix a minor bugs.
Version 1.2.0 – April 04th, 2020
– Prevent to turn off the screen on video activity.
– Update dependenciesto the latest version.
– Update SDK to the latest version.
– Improve performance.
– Fix a minor bugs.
Version 1.1.0 – January 16th, 2020
– Add 2 new player (HLS Player + Native Video Player)
– It currently supports 8 players simultaneously
– Enable/Disable fullscreen mode on WebViewPlayer
– Enable/Disable reward coin for specific action
– Update gradle to the latest version.
– Update sdk to the latest version.
– Update dependencies to the latest version.
– Fix a few minor bugs.
Version 1.0.0 – December 19th, 2019
- Initial release.
Other Suggested Items